Online
by Corey Mesler Who wants a chatroom? I don’t want a chatroom. I might as well buy a telephone. I don’t want voices, immediacy, interruption. I want the silence after the first email. The great undersea silence which is like sleep. The waiting inside sleep. I punch a key or two and hit send. Then I go back to my corner. I am communicating. The ape who learned sign language. |
